For validation, I would actually use something like Joi.
This is a problem with contrived examples. You think of a technique you want to demonstrate, then you find an example that will demonstrate it. Most times, there are better ways to solve the example you used. But those other ways, do not demonstrate the technique you wanted to demonstrate.
My goal was to demonstrate the ternary, not to show input validation.
